POSITION SUMMARY
The Greater Jackson Alliance (GJA) — the economic development arm of the Greater Jackson Chamber Partnership — leads regional business development, marketing, and community competitiveness efforts across Central Mississippi. This position serves as the head of the Alliance and is a key connector among public and private partners in Hinds, Madison, Rankin, and Warren Counties. The V.P. of Economic Development and Marketing will focus heavily on leading proactive marketing and communications initiatives, generating new opportunities, and cultivating strategic relationships that strengthen the region’s business climate and visibility to prospective investors.

PRIMARY RESPONSIBILITIES
Business Development & Marketing Leadership
· Develop and implement an annual business development and marketing strategy that positions the Greater Jackson region for new investment and expansion.
· Lead regional branding, messaging, and outreach to site selectors, corporate executives, and consultants.
· Represent the region at state, national, and international business development events and conferences.
· Build and maintain strong consultant and corporate relationships that drive new project opportunities for member organizations.
· Coordinate regional prospect visits, consultant familiarization tours, and outbound recruitment trips targeting strategic industries.
· Create compelling marketing materials, presentations, and digital content that tell the region’s story with clarity and consistency.
Data & Market Intelligence
· Maintain a comprehensive inventory of sites, buildings, and regional data resources.
· Support member organizations with marketing, research, RFI responses, and competitive data analysis.
· Track and report on project activity, industry trends, and regional performance metrics.
· Maintain memberships to multiple data sources to support GJA members in requests for information, both for projects and local inquiries.
· Create and maintain a list of business locations, expansions, and closures in the Jackson Metro region.
Stakeholder Relations & Communication
· Serve as a trusted liaison among GJA members, utilities, chambers, and state agencies.
· Represent the Alliance in public speaking engagements and media opportunities.
· Maintain strong relationships with community leaders, investors, and elected officials to ensure consistent messaging and alignment.
Marketing Council
· The marketing council consists of private sector stakeholders who operate in the economic development space and who are interested in furthering promotion of the region with the goal of economic and community growth.
· Responsibility for maintaining current membership and recruiting new members.
· Create a yearly plan outlining opportunities both in person and digitally, to engage marketing council members.
· Organize, provide and deliver relevant content for marketing council meetings.
General
· Assist in the preparation of quarterly and other reports as required by members.
· Maintain knowledge of public and private development resources.
· Represent GJA in speaking engagements in the region.
· Oversee and maintain investor relations with GJA member organizations. Lead efforts to grow additional membership/resources.
